About the role

  • Drive and deliver lasting, scalable results across a high-growth organization.
  • Lead and manage all aspects of continuous improvement, including project deployment, measuring results, and reporting KPIs.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to ensure effective execution of improvement projects with P&L, balance sheet, and cash flow impact.
  • Motivate, coach, and develop leaders and team members; mentor at all levels to support adoption of Lean principles and practices.
  • Link key process improvements to KPIs and operational goals; establish visual management and performance reporting that drives accountability.
  • Manage a portfolio of projects at varying stages, ensuring consistent application of Lean/Six Sigma best practices.
  • Track and report impact of continuous improvement efforts; communicate operational activities, status updates, and ROI to senior leadership.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Engineering, Operations Management, or related field.
  • 7+ years of demonstrated experience in continuous improvement, process management, or systems thinking.
  • Financial acumen with a clear understanding of how projects impact P&L, balance sheet, and cash flow.
  • Experience in data collection and analysis; proficiency with quantitative/qualitative problem-solving.
  • Strong working knowledge of distribution excellence, inventory management, business process optimization, manufacturing/operations, logistics, and margin improvement.
  • Deep practical expertise in Lean methodologies, tools, and processes; comprehensive understanding of CI approaches.
  • Six Sigma Black Belt certification required.
